CJC-1295

What is CJC-1295?

CJC-1295 is a synthetic analog of Growth Hormone–Releasing Hormone (GHRH), designed to stimulate natural growth hormone (GH) and IGF-1 secretion through the pituitary–hypothalamic axis.

It exists in two main research forms:

  • CJC-1295 DAC (Drug Affinity Complex) — long-acting version with a plasma half-life of ~7–10 days
     
  • CJC-1295 (no DAC) — shorter-acting form with a half-life of ~30 minutes to 2 hours
     

CJC-1295 is studied for its ability to promote pulsatile GH release, supporting research into anti-aging, metabolism, recovery, and muscle growth.

How It Works

CJC-1295 acts by binding to GHRH receptors on pituitary somatotroph cells, amplifying the body’s own growth hormone pulses.

The DAC-modified version attaches to serum albumin, extending its duration and allowing for sustained GH elevation over multiple days.

Key mechanisms observed in research:

  1. Increases endogenous GH and IGF-1 secretion
     
  2. Supports protein synthesis and cellular repair
     
  3. Enhances lipid metabolism and energy balance
     
  4. Improves sleep quality and regenerative processes
     
  5. Supports neuroendocrine and immune function
